A dark ale has been named Champion Australian Beer at the 2019
Australian International Beer Awards (AIBAs).

4 Pines Brewing Co’s Keller Door Schwarzbier was awarded the top trophy at the AIBAs, hosted by The Royal Agricultural Society of Victoria (RASV).

The awards are the largest annual beer competition in the world to assess both draught and packaged beer. There were almost 2600 entries this year from more than 400 breweries across 26 countries.

Schwarzbier is a classic dark German lager that balances roasted yet smooth malt flavours with moderate hop bitterness.

2019 trophy winners

Champion Australian Beer presented by Cryer Malt
Keller Door: Schwarzbier – 4 Pines Brewing Company, New South Wales

Champion International Beer
Feral One – Firestone Walker Brewing Co., United States

Champion Large Australian Brewery presented by Barrett Burston Malting
Balter Brewing – Queensland

Champion Large International Brewery presented by Barth-Haas Group
DB Breweries – New Zealand

Champion Medium Australian Brewery presented by Cryer Malt
Green Beacon Brewing Co. – Queensland

Champion Medium International Brewery
Deep Creek Brewing Company – New Zealand

Champion Small Australian Brewery
Blackman’s Brewery – Victoria

Champion Small International Brewery
McLeods Brewery – New Zealand

Gary Sheppard Memorial Trophy For The Best New Exhibitor
Breakside Brewery – Oregon, United States

Best Australian-Style Lager Presented By O-I Glass
Steinlager Pure – Lion NZ, New Zealand

Best European-Style Lager (Excluding Pilsner)
Buckskin Munich Helles – King Car Group, Taiwan

Best International Lager
Undercurrent – Draught Deep Creek Brewing Company, New Zealand

Best Pilsner Presented by Brews News
The Prospector Pilsner – Draught Hemingway’s Brewery, Queensland, Australia

Best Amber / Dark Lager Presented By Joe White Maltings
Keller Door – Schwarzbier – Draught 4 Pines Brewing Company, New South Wales, Australia

Best Australian Style Pale Ale Presented By Kegstar
North of Nowhere Pale Ale, Packaged – DB Breweries Ltd, New Zealand

Best New World-Style Pale Ale Presented By Hop Products Australia
Pale Ale, Draught – Cheeky Monkey Brewery and Cidery, Western Australia, Australia

Best International-Style Pale Ale Presented By The Post Project
Balter Strong Pale Ale – Draught Balter Brewing, Queensland, Australia

Best British-Style Ale (Excluding IPA & Pale Ale)
Summer Ale, Draught – Mountain Goat Beer, Victoria, Australia

Best European-Style Ale
Infinite Guide Gose, Packaged – Bravo Brewing Co., Guangdong, China

Best IPA Presented By HopCo
Hawkers West Coast IPA, Packaged – Hawkers Brewery, Victoria, Australia

Best Amber / Dark Ale
Traders, Packaged – McLeods Brewery, New Zealand

Best Porter Presented By Weyermann
Black Shield Draught, Draught – Myanmar Brewery LTD, Yangon, Myanmar

Best Stout Presented By GABS
Exit Milk Stout, Packaged – Exit Brewing, Victoria, Australia

Best Reduced / Low Alcohol Beer
Mid Range, Packaged – Black Hops Brewery, Queensland, Australia

Best Wheat Beer
TAP6 Mein Aventinus, Packaged – Schneider Weisse GmbH, Bavaria, Germany

Best Belgian / French Ale
Feral One, Packaged – Firestone Walker Brewing Co., United States

Best Scotch Ale / Barley Wine
Alba, Packaged – Cervejaria Bohemia, Brazil

Best Fruit Beer
Rodenbach Caractere Rouge, Packaged – Brouwerij Rodenbach, Roeselare, Belgium

Best Wood- And Barrel-Aged Beer
Captain of the Coast, Packaged – Pelican Brewing Company, Oregon, United States

Best Specialty Beer
Maui Express, Packaged – Denver Beer Co, CO, United States

Best Design – Label / Surface Graphic
Sabro: Single Hop Hazy IPA – Hope Brewery, New South Wales, Australia

Best Design – Outer Packaging
India Pale Ale – Mismatch Brewing Co., South Australia, Australia

Best Media Presented By The Crafty Pint
New South Ales, New South Wales, Australia
